Choosing a Pushchair Newborn

A pushchair newborn is one of the most important baby items you'll need. There are a variety of options available, but it is important to select the best one for your family.

Experts suggest that infants be able to lie flat in the first few months. Choose an infant seat that is fully reclined seat that can also be used as a newborn.

Safety

When you are choosing a stroller the safety of your child's is the most important consideration. A good pushchair must have a seat that reclines to a lie-flat position and come with a five-point harness which is padded and has firm connections. Carrycots are the best option for infants. They should never be used in the seat that is used for primary use. If your pushchair does not come with a carrycot, then you should think about a travel system which is a car seat and pram in one.

The frame of your pushchair should be stable and have a wide base to ensure that it doesn't tip over easily. It is also advisable to avoid overloading the back of your pushchair with toys or shopping bags as this can affect the stability of the chair. If your pushchair has three wheels, it must have a solid suspension. The wheels must be made from rubber or PU in order to absorb shocks. Look for brakes that are easy to operate and ensure that they are working well before you put your child in.

A high-quality pushchair will include a raincover that can be secured with a zip and an insulated lining. This will keep your baby comfortable and dry. Some pushchairs feature sun canopy or hood that can be extended to provide more coverage when needed. Also, make sure whether your stroller has a handlebar that is adjustable for parents, so that you can find the most comfortable position to push and drive.

The majority of pushchairs come with an infant footmuff to keep your baby warm. It can be removed if it becomes too hot. This is a great idea to have on hand when you're out and about, especially in cold weather.

It is essential to ensure that any pram, pushchair or buggy you purchase conforms to British safety standards and, if it's part of a travel system, as well as European safety standards ECE R44/04 or R129 iSize. Be sure to gone through all the directions and demonstrate to anyone who will use the pushchair how to open, fold and secure it prior to when they start using it. When the pushchair is not being used, remove all locking mechanisms.

Comfort

Newborn babies have a very small neck and a weak body, so they must lie flat to be comfortable and breathe. A pushchair that does not have a lie-flat model is not suited for use by infants or newborns. They could fall asleep in a seated position, which can prevent their airways from opening fully and could lead to Sudden Infant Death Syndrome.

To ensure that your child is always comfortable Choose a reclining pushchair with a seat that is lie-flat that can be used from birth. This type of pushchair can be referred to as a stroller, buggy or pram.

In addition to a lie-flat seat model, you should also look for other features that are suitable for babies, such as the ability to raise or lower the chassis from the footrest as well as a large seat with three adjustable height positions - you can even use it while feeding your baby or toddler. You should also think about purchasing a footmuff, which is made of soft and comfortable material that protects your child from sun while keeping them warm and snug. Many brands sell them separately or include them in their bundles of pushchairs and accessories.

Weight

There are many options available, whether you're looking for an infant pushchair or one that can be used by your toddler. It's important to keep in mind that a newborn baby can be quite heavy so take a look at the weight of a pram or pushchair (with and without a carrycot) as this is an important factor to consider if you're travelling a lot and rely on public transport regularly or just want something easy to carry out and into your car's boot or to climb and descend the stairs.

As opposed to older children, infants have very little strength in their neck muscles, so they require to lie flat to sleep. Experts recommend that babies not be transported long distances using pushchairs without this option as they could suffer breathing issues when they are in a scrunched-up position. This is a risk factor that contributes to Sudden Infant Death Syndrome (SIDS).

A pram or pushchair is suitable for babies from birth and many models offer the option of adding the carrycot, which is perfect for newborns, particularly those who are tiny. Some brands also provide a range of different combination of pushchair and pram, or 'travel systems' which include both the carrycot as well as a seat unit, as well as adapters for your car seat so that you can use them together from the outset.

You can also select a twin pushchair that has two seats that sit side by side which is ideal for siblings or twins who will want to keep each other close. They are generally heavier than single pushchairs because they're designed to accommodate both seats and baby carriers.

If you are a frequent traveller by public transportation, or in an area that has limited space, a lightweight pushchair is the best choice. It is also important to determine how compactly the stroller or buggy can fold and whether it can fit through the doors of your home. You may even prefer to choose an easy-to-fold buggy or stroller with a storage basket so you can store bags of groceries and your changing kit inside.
